Some of the finest clarinetists in the country will come to perform, teach, and meet with musicians right here at Iowa State University.

There will be masterclasses on how to improve your all-state audition, performances by several regionally- and nationally-known clarinetists, and a final performance by Daniel Gilbert, clarinet professor from the University of Michigan and former member of the Cleveland Orchestra. There will also be vendors including Vandoren and Buffet Crampon featuring their equipment for you to try out. Lots of exciting things for clarinetists of any level!
